Default 4.6 starter question

97 deville. Must replace starter. Do i have to drain the radiator before removing intake manifold?

If I remember correctly, there is no coolant going thru the intake on the Northstar, except in the throttle body...I've only replaced the starter on one, and that was years ago....

There is no coolant running through the intake. Get a set of intake gaskets and don't forget to disconnect the battery.
